City Administrator/ <br />Finance Director <br /> <br />DATE: <br /> <br />November 25, 1996 <br /> <br />SUBJECT: Pay Resolution and Update on <br /> Personnel Projects <br /> <br />There are numerous personnel and pay issues which need to be addressed. <br />Some of these items require Council approval and others are merely updates. <br />Some of the items I would like to present for review include the following: <br /> <br />· Family and Medical Leave Act Policy <br />· Emergency Closing Policy <br />· Data Privacy Issues <br />· Performance Review Update <br />· Comparable Worth Update and Adjustments <br />· Pay Resolution and Exhibits <br /> <br />I will give you some background on each of these items in this memo and <br />attach the appropriate items for your review. Some of the narrative may be <br />rather brief; however, I will be prepared to discuss the items in detail at <br />Monday's meeting. <br /> <br />Family and Medical Leave Act Policy <br /> <br />Both Federal and State law require that leaves be given to certain employees <br />for specific medical and parental reasons. Although the city has been <br />complying with the related laws and the leave has been used by several <br />employees, the city has not had a formal policy. This policy attempts to <br />address all of the issues relating to requests for leave and clarifies that <br />employees must first use available paid leave time prior to taking unpaid <br />leave. <br /> <br />This policy closely follows the laws relating to family and medical leave. <br />There is very little discretionary authority retained by the city in relation to <br />these leaves. The city's personnel attorney has reviewed the policy and found <br />that it complies with all the legal requirements of the family and medical <br />leave act. <br /> <br />13065 Orono Parkway ® P.O.
